Distracted driving
Every driver has a responsibility to drive safely and keep their eyes on the road. Distracted driving is dangerous for other road users. It's the leading cause of collisions. If you've been injured by distracted drivers, you may be entitled to compensation.
While many people think of texting or talking on the phone when they hear the term distracted driving It's actually any other activity that requires your hands off the steering wheel, eyes off of the road, or mind away from the task at hand. This could mean eating, grabbing items in the car, talking to passengers as well as adjusting the controls on the dashboard like the radio or temperature or personal grooming, such as shaving or applying your makeup, and many more.
According to research from the National Highway Traffic Safety Administration and auto accident attorneys Virginia Tech Transportation Institute, the majority of crashes and 65 percent of close-collisions involve some form of driver distraction. Even looking away from the road for five seconds at 55 mph can double the risk of a crash.

Underinsured or uninsured motorists
Some drivers don't carry insurance and others only have minimal coverage. It can be difficult to recover the compensation you are due if an uninsured motorist is the cause of a collision. In these situations you need to have a competent legal advocate working to help you meet your objectives as well as the goals of the insurance company.
When the other driver's liability limits aren't high enough to pay for your losses, you may be able to file a claim under your own insurance policy's underinsured/uninsured motorist coverage. This kind of insurance is typically included in a comprehensive insurance policy and can offer you important protections in the event that you're involved in a serious collision.
The process of making a UIM/UM claim is similar to that of filing a traditional car accident claim. It typically involves submitting copies of your medical bills and automobile repair bills. The insurance company will evaluate these along with other documents to determine whether your losses fall within the boundaries of the other driver's insurance.
It's important to consult an New York City auto accident attorney as soon after the crash as possible and file a UIM/UM right away especially in the event that the other driver claims they do not have insurance or do not have adequate coverage. This allows your lawyer to work with the other driver's insurance provider and their own underinsured/uninsured coverage providers to get you maximum compensation for your loss.

The law in New York is based on the principle of comparative negligence. This means that if you are held partially accountable for an accident, you'll be reduced in damages by the proportion of blame you're given. Likewise, the defendant may be found to be completely responsible for the incident and thus ineligible to recover in any way.
